I had some good food, but didn’t feel confident about cross contamination. I was told the fries were gluten free, then told oh- is it okay they are fried in shared fryer with gluten. I’m glad I double checked. The food was good, I didn’t get sick- but sooo over priced for what I got. It won’t be my first choice to go back.
